Update this file (README.chromium). 33 34Note about libmirclient: 35 36On Ubuntu, Chromium has an indirect dependency on the system 37libprotobuf-lite through libmirclient (through GTK). The symbols in 38the system library conflict with Chromium's libprotobuf-lite used on 39component builds. 40 41mirclient.* are added to stub out libmirclient.so.9 to prevent loading 42the system libprotobuf-lite. Chromium's replacement libmirclient will 43get loaded, but its symbols will never be used directly or indirectly. 44 45Note about vpython: 46 47Some Python scripts end up mixing protoc output from this copy of protobuf with 48the google.protobuf module from vpython's protobuf. If Python scripts break due 49to the vpython copy of protobuf, you may need to update the version in 50//.vpython3. See https://crbug.com/1320047. 51 52Description of the patches: 53 54- 0004-fix-shared-library-exports.patch 55 56 This patch allows exporting protobuf symbols in Linux .so libraries, so 57 that protobuf can be built as a component (see http://crrev.com/179806). 58 59- 0008-uninline_get_empty_string.patch 60- 0010-uninline-generated-code.patch 61 62 These patches uninline some functions, resulting in a significant reduction 63 (somewhere between 500 KB and 1 MB) of binary size. 64 65- 0021-Fix-protobuf-s-library-.gitinore-file.patch 66 67 Un-ignores python/google/protobuf/descriptor_pb2.py and 68 python/google/protobuf/compiler/plugin_pb2.py 69 70- 0022-Allow-deprecated-fields.patch 71 72 Allows deprecated fields to be used without extra C++ compiler warnings. 73 74- 0026-remove-sprintf.patch 75 76 Imports 77 https://github.com/protocolbuffers/protobuf/commit/c0fc2e881bc36aafb0bf539bf41889611370f60c 78 to remove use of sprintf. 79 80- 0027-no-noreturn.patch 81 82 Removes an instance of [[noreturn]]. The attribute is correct, but the way 83 protobuf's GOOGLE_LOG(FATAL) is defined, the compiler can't see this and it 84 trips -Winvalid-noreturn. See https://github.com/protocolbuffers/protobuf/issues/9817 85 86- 0028-export-internal-metadata.patch 87 88 Adds a missing PROTOBUF_EXPORT. See cl/443188236 89 90- 0029-make-initializers-optimizable.patch 91 92 Makes the InitProtobufDefaults() static initializer optimizable by Clang when 93 built with libc++. It patches out the OnShutdownDestroyString call, which we 94 do not need, and removes the thread-safe initialization. Thread safety is only 95 needed if a static initializer spawns a thread which then calls 96 InitProtobufDefaults() without synchronizing with the start of main(). 97 (Anything which happens after main() starts can rely on the initializer 98 running.) 99 100- 0030-workaround-window-constinit.patch 101 102 Disables PROTOBUF_CONSTINIT in generated code in Windows shared library 103 builds. Protobuf's default instances take pointers to a dllimport variable, 104 fixed_address_empty_string. This is not constinit on Windows. This is a bug in 105 protobuf as the default instance was intended to be constant-initialized. But 106 the components build in Chromium is a developer configuration, so we tolerate 107 an initializer as long as the build works, until protobuf has a proper fix. 108 109 See https://github.com/protocolbuffers/protobuf/issues/10159. 110 111- 0031-workaround-cfi-unrelated-cast.patch 112 113 A workaround for Clang's Control Flow Integrity check for casting pointers to 114 memory that his not yet initialized to be of that type for empty arrays, does 115 not work, and still fails.
